Parasympathetic Nervous System
Part of the autonomic nervous system responsible for conserving energy and promoting relaxation and recovery processes in the body.
Action Potential
A rapid increase and subsequent decrease in voltage or electrical charge across a cellular membrane, leading to nerve signal transmission.
Neural Impulse
An electrical signal that travels along a neuron, enabling communication within the nervous system.
Acetylcholine
A neurotransmitter in the central and the peripheral nervous systems that plays a key role in the function of muscle action, heart rate, memory, and learning.
